Locking safety mechanism of cargo transportation cage
Technical Field
The utility model relates to a transportation cage technical field, concretely relates to locking safety mechanism of freight cage.
Background
The goods transport cage is a common product in the transportation industry, can be used for transporting agricultural and sideline products and stacking the agricultural and sideline products from transportation to factory processing, can also be used for transporting solid or liquid articles, and can be used in three transportation modes of sea, land and air.
The locking mechanism of the existing goods transportation cage on the market mostly utilizes a limiting rod to limit or utilizes a simple lock catch to connect and fix four surfaces of the goods transportation cage, and in the transportation process, the lock catch is usually opened automatically due to the bumping of the course, so that goods loaded in the goods transportation cage explode and come out, and certain economic loss and waste are caused.

Please refer to fig. 1-2, the locking safety mechanism of the cargo transportation cage comprises a mounting seat 1, wherein a through hole 2, a rotating shaft 3, a handle 4, a locking piece 5, a locking device 6 and a limiting plate 7 are installed on the mounting seat 1, the through hole 2 is symmetrically arranged on two sides of the upper end of the mounting seat 1, the rotating shaft 3 movably penetrates through the through hole 2, the handle 4 is arranged in the mounting seat 1, one end of the handle is vertically connected with the rotating shaft 3 and is used for driving the rotating shaft 3 to rotate, the locking piece 5 is fixedly connected to one end of the rotating shaft 3, the locking device 6 is arranged in the middle of the mounting seat 1, and the limiting plate 7 is arranged below the locking device 6 and is fixedly connected with the handle 4.
Referring to fig. 2, in some embodiments, the locking device 6 includes a fixing seat 61, a lock rod 62, a spring 63, a shift lever 64, and a limiting groove 65, the fixing seat 61 is disposed in the middle of the mounting seat 1, the limiting groove 65 is disposed on one side of the fixing seat 61, the lock rod 62 is disposed in the fixing seat 61, and the upper and lower ends of the lock rod 62 penetrate through the fixing seat 61, wherein the lower end of the lock rod extends to the surface of the limiting plate 7, one end of the shift lever 64 is vertically connected to the lock rod 62 through the limiting groove 65, and the spring 63 is disposed in the fixing seat 61 and sleeved on the upper portion of the lock rod 62. The lock lever 62 is provided at a lower end thereof with a slope 66. The inclined surface 66 enables the limiting plate 7 to easily enter the rear end of the lock lever 62 through the inclined surface 66 when the limiting plate 7 is pressed down.
Referring to fig. 1, in some embodiments, one end of the locking element 5 connected to the rotating shaft 3 is a connecting end 51, and the other end is a locking end 53, and a locking groove 52 is formed in the middle of the locking element 5. The locking fastener 5 can correspond to the locking hole in the rest face of the cargo transportation cage, when two adjacent faces need to be locked and connected, the locking fastener 5 is driven only by rotating the rotating shaft 3 through the handle 4, and the locking end 53 is buckled into the locking hole to complete the locked connection of the faces.
In some embodiments, the handle 4 is U-shaped.
The specific use process and principle are as follows: when the surfaces of the cargo transportation cage need to be connected, the rotating shaft 3 is driven by the handle 4, the locking fastener 5 arranged at one end of the rotating shaft 3 is aligned with the lock hole on the other surface of the cargo transportation cage, and then the handle 4 is pressed down, so that the locking end 53 of the locking fastener 5 is buckled into the lock hole, and the connection and locking between the two adjacent surfaces of the cargo transportation cage can be completed; then, the handle 4 is continuously pressed downwards, the handle 4 is limited to move through the locking device 6, the locking device 6 is provided with a locking rod 62, a spring 63, a limiting groove 65 and a shifting rod 64, the lower end of the shifting rod 64 is provided with an inclined surface 66, when the handle 4 is pressed downwards, the limiting plate 7 on the handle 4 pushes the locking rod 62 upwards by overcoming the acting force of the spring 63 through the inclined surface 66, when the limiting plate 7 is pressed to the rear end of the locking rod 62, the locking rod 62 moves downwards to the surface of the limiting plate 7 under the acting force of the spring, so that the movement of the handle 4 is limited, and the occurrence of accidents such as explosion of a cargo transportation cage due to the movement of the handle 4 in the transportation process is prevented; when the goods transportation cage needs to be opened, the shifting rod 64 on the locking device 6 only needs to be shifted upwards to drive the locking rod 62 to move upwards, so that the movement limitation of the handle 4 can be removed, and the rotating shaft 3 can be driven through the handle 4 at the moment, so that the goods transportation cage is opened.
